About Stephanie

Stephanie has over seven years of experience working with children in a variety of settings, including five years as a Learning Support Assistant at Dysart School and more recent SEN nannying roles. She has strong experience supporting children with additional needs, using tools such as Makaton, PECS, and visual timetables to adapt communication and make learning accessible.

Strengths
  • Her strengths include classroom management, setting clear boundaries, and using creativity to engage pupils.
  • She is adaptable, reflective, and confident in using positive reinforcement to support behaviour.
  • She draws on her drama background to bring imagination and energy into lessons, helping children build confidence and develop communication skills.
